Getting through the Canada-U.S. border with your NEXUS pass will cost more than double by the end of 2024
Food costs, gas prices, housing increases and now border crossings are going up?!
In the fall, travellers will pay US$120, an increase of $70, for the five-year NEXUS trusted-traveller program membership, the federal government said in a press release on April 2.
For the last 20 years, the application fee was $50 USD, but times have changed and demand is high for the pass.
Starting October 1st, Canadians will have to pay $120 for enrollment.
